What are the biggest challenges of leading a hybrid team?

Common challenges include communication gaps, uneven visibility, proximity bias, reduced connection and inconsistent team experience. This workshop helps leaders respond to those issues in a practical way.

How do you keep remote and in-person team members aligned?

Leaders need clear communication rhythms, fair meeting design, stronger visibility and inclusive ways of working. The workshop gives leaders tools to build those habits.

Can this workshop help improve trust and inclusion in distributed teams?

Yes. It is designed to help leaders strengthen connection, fairness, psychological safety and performance across different locations and working patterns.

What are the biggest challenges of managing hybrid teams?

Common challenges include maintaining communication, building trust, ensuring fair access to opportunities, managing performance and creating a strong team culture across different locations. How do you keep hybrid employees engaged?

Engagement is maintained by ensuring employees feel connected, valued and involved, regardless of where they work. This includes regular communication, meaningful recognition, opportunities for development and inclusive team practices.
